国产av日韩一区二区三区精品,成人性爱视频在线观看,国产,欧美,日韩,一区,www.成色av久久成人,2222eeee成人天堂

Maison Articles techniques Java javaDidacticiel
Qu'est-ce qu'une piscine de fil?

Qu'est-ce qu'une piscine de fil?

ATHREADPOOLIMPROVESPORFORMANCEBYREUSINGTHERDSTOEXEUTETASKS.InSteadofCreatingandDestroyingThreadsOreachTask, ApoolMaintAwingIdEtHreadSthatpickupTasksfrombeueue, réducingOverheadAndResourConsuche.

Jun 30, 2025 am 01:08 AM
Quelles sont les opérations de flux terminal?

Quelles sont les opérations de flux terminal?

Les opérations terminales sont la dernière étape pour produire des résultats ou des effets secondaires dans le pipeline Javastream, qui déclenchent le traitement réel du flux. Les opérations de terminal courantes incluent: 1.ForEach est utilisé pour effectuer des opérations sur chaque élément; 2. Collect collecte des éléments de diffusion dans une collection; 3. Réduire les éléments fusionnent en une seule valeur; 4. FindFirst / Findany renvoie le premier ou tout élément qui correspond; 5. Allmatch / AnyMatch / Nonmatch vérifie si l'élément remplit les conditions; 6.Count renvoie le nombre d'éléments dans le flux; 7.Tuarray convertit le flux en un tableau. Remarque lorsque vous utilisez: le flux ne peut être consommé qu'une seule fois, certaines opérations telles que FindFirst ou

Jun 30, 2025 am 01:03 AM
java
Quel est le mot-clé ?transitoire??

Quel est le mot-clé ?transitoire??

TheTransientKeywordInjavameansavariaBeshouldNotBeserialized.1.itexcludsFieldsfromSerialisation, tels quensitiveRemporaryData.2.DurringDeserialization, TransientFieldsarereSetTodeFaultValues.3.UseitFieldsthaShould NotPersist, LikePasswordsornuLIM

Jun 30, 2025 am 01:03 AM
Qu'est-ce qu'un fichier de guerre?

Qu'est-ce qu'un fichier de guerre?

Awarfileisapackagedwebapplicationforjavaservers, contenantcode, bibliothèques et configurationInastructuredFormat.itincludesweb-inf / withweb.xml (servletDefinitions), classes /, lib /, etpublicresourceslikehtmlandjspoutsideweb-f.tocereatEone, suivitandardp

Jun 30, 2025 am 01:02 AM
Quel est le mot clé ?ce??

Quel est le mot clé ?ce??

Cela indique le contexte de l'exécution de la fonction dans JavaScript, selon la fa?on dont il est appelé. 1. Lorsqu'il est appelé comme méthode d'objet, cela pointe vers l'objet; 2. Lorsqu'il est appelé indépendamment, il pointe vers l'objet global en mode non strict, qui n'est pas défini en mode strict; 3. Cela hérite du contexte extérieur de la fonction flèche. Les problèmes courants incluent ces erreurs de pointage dans la gestion des événements et les rappels, qui peuvent être résolus en liant, en enregistrant des références ou en utilisant des fonctions Arrow. L'appel, l'application et la liaison peuvent être utilisés pour le spécifier explicitement, où l'appel et l'application d'appel appellent immédiatement la fonction, et Bind génère la fonction liée. La ma?trise de ce comportement est cruciale pour écrire un code efficace.

Jun 30, 2025 am 01:00 AM
Comment créer un tableau?

Comment créer un tableau?

La clé pour créer un tableau est de sélectionner la méthode appropriée en fonction du langage de programmation. L'idée de base est de définir une variable qui peut stocker plusieurs éléments de données. 1. La fa?on de déclarer des tableaux est légèrement différente dans les langages courants: JavaScript utilise le letarr = [1,2,3], Python utilise arr = [1,2,3], Java utilise int [] arr = {1,2,3}, C utilise Intarr [] = {1,2,3}, et les débutants sont conseligés de commencer avec Python ou Javascript. 2. Les opérations de base d'un tableau comprennent l'accès à des éléments (tels que Arr [0]), l'ajout d'éléments (tels que arr.push ou annexe) et la suppression d'éléments (tels que Arr.Pop ou Splice). Note

Jun 30, 2025 am 12:59 AM
Qu'est-ce que le chargement de classe en Java?

Qu'est-ce que le chargement de classe en Java?

Le chargement de classe de Java est un mécanisme pour JVM pour charger les classes dynamiquement au moment de l'exécution. Son c?ur fonctionne par trois chargeurs de classe au modèle de hiérarchie et de délégué. 1. BootstrapClassloader est responsable du chargement de la bibliothèque de classe Core; 2. ExtensionClassloader est utilisé pour charger la bibliothèque d'extension; 3. ApplicationClassloader charge des classes dans l'application ClassPath. Le chargement des classes adopte des stratégies de chargement à la demande, ce qui aide à réduire les frais généraux de mémoire et à améliorer l'efficacité du démarrage. Il est particulièrement critique dans les grandes applications (telles que Spring, OSGI), les serveurs Web et les systèmes de plug-in, et peut réaliser un chargement dynamique et une isolement des classes. Si la configuration n'est pas correcte, ClassNotFounonEx peut être déclenché

Jun 30, 2025 am 12:31 AM
java Chargement de classe
Que sont les génériques en Java?

Que sont les génériques en Java?

Générications en injavaenable-safereusableCodeByallowing Classes, Interfaces et MethodstooporeatOnanyDatyTy.IntroDucedInjava5, ils ont unpreventruntimeerrorsbycatchypemimismatchesatcompilé

Jun 30, 2025 am 12:28 AM
Comment utiliser le mot-clé ?statique??

Comment utiliser le mot-clé ?statique??

Le mot-clé statique est utilisé en Java pour modifier les variables, les méthodes et les classes internes, et est au niveau de la classe plut?t que dans le niveau d'instance. 1. Les variables statiques sont partagées par tous les objets, adaptées aux définitions comptères ou constantes, et il est préférable de définir des constantes en utilisant PublicStaticFinal; 2. StaticMethods est appelé directement via le nom de la classe et ne peut pas accéder aux membres non statiques, et conviennent aux classes d'outils et aux méthodes d'usine; 3. Staticblocks sont exécutés une fois pendant le chargement des cours et sont utilisés pour initialiser les ressources ou les configurations statiques; 4. Les classes statiques ne reposent pas sur les instances de classe externe pour améliorer l'encapsulation et les performances

Jun 30, 2025 am 12:19 AM
Comment comparer les cha?nes à Java?

Comment comparer les cha?nes à Java?

Vous ne pouvez pas utiliser l'opérateur == pour comparer le contenu String en Java car il compare les références d'objets plut?t que le contenu. Les méthodes suivantes doivent être utilisées: 1. Utilisez la méthode .equals () pour déterminer si le contenu est le même. Il s'agit de la méthode la plus couramment utilisée et recommandée. Veuillez noter que les cha?nes qui ne sont pas nulles sont placées devant elles pour éviter les exceptions de pointeur nul; 2. Utilisez la méthode .EqualSignoreCase () pour ignorer les comparaisons de cas, ce qui convient à la gestion des fichiers d'entrée ou de configuration des utilisateurs. 3. Utilisez la méthode .compareto () pour comparer l'ordre et la taille de la cha?ne, renvoyez 0 à l'égalité moyenne, et les nombres négatifs indiquent la cha?ne actuelle avant la cha?ne de paramètre, et les nombres positifs sont l'inverse et conviennent au tri ou au traitement alphabétique; 4. évitez d'utiliser == pour comparer

Jun 30, 2025 am 12:12 AM
Comment créer un fil?

Comment créer un fil?

Pour créer un article de discussion d'engagement, vous devez d'abord clarifier le sujet, tel que "Pourquoi la télécommande fonctionne-t-elle de plus en plus difficile à gérer maintenant?" ou "J'ai passé 3 mois à optimiser mes habitudes de premier plan. Ces 5 méthodes sont les plus efficaces", de sorte que les gens peuvent voir le c?ur du contenu en un coup d'?il. Deuxièmement, utilisez des nombres ou des étapes pour améliorer la lisibilité, tels que trois étapes: la première étape consiste à identifier le problème, la deuxième étape consiste à analyser la cause et la troisième étape consiste à fournir une solution. Dans le même temps, des modèles de phrases tels que "J'ai découvert une règle" et "J'ai essayé 3 méthodes, seulement ceci est utile" peut être utilisé pour améliorer l'attractivité. De plus, contr?lez le rythme, dites un petit point dans chaque tweet, restez simple, 1 à 2 phrases et divisez de manière appropriée le contenu complexe, entrecoupé de questions ou de phrases sommaires pour stimuler l'intérêt. Les derniers devraient être soigneusement con?us pour éviter les terminaisons hatives et peuvent être utilisées pour les introduire par interaction ou résumé d'invitation.

Jun 29, 2025 am 01:32 AM
Quel est le mot-clé ?super??

Quel est le mot-clé ?super??

Le mot-clé Super est utilisé pour appeler les méthodes de la classe parent ou accéder aux attributs de la classe parent. Les utilisations communes incluent l'appel des méthodes de classe parent, l'initialisation du constructeur de classe parent et le remplacement de la méthode de traitement et l'héritage multiple. 1. Lorsque vous appelez la méthode de la classe parent, vous pouvez utiliser super.Method () dans la sous-classe pour préserver le comportement d'origine; 2. Lors de l'initialisation du constructeur, vous devez utiliser super () pour vous assurer que la classe parent est initialisée correctement; 3. Dans l'héritage multiple, Super () appelle la méthode de classe parent suivante dans l'ordre de l'analyse de la méthode, ce qui rend la cha?ne d'héritage plus claire et plus facile à entretenir. Utilisez super rationnellement pour améliorer la maintenabilité du code, mais une utilisation excessive peut provoquer une confusion logique.

Jun 29, 2025 am 01:31 AM
oop Super Mots-clés
Qu'est-ce qu'un hashset?

Qu'est-ce qu'un hashset?

HashSet est une collection basée sur une table de hachage, avec des éléments non condensables et très efficaces. Ses fonctionnalités principales incluent: 1. Les éléments non ordonnés n'ont pas d'ordre fixe et ne sont pas accessibles via l'index; 2. L'unicité, l'ajout de valeurs en double sera automatiquement ignorée; 3. Requête efficace, la complexité temporelle de l'insertion, de la suppression et de la recherche est proche de O (1). Comparé à la liste, la liste est commandée, permet la répétition et a une efficacité de requête plus faible. Les opérations communes incluent Add (), la suppression (), la suppression, le jugement () de l'existence et la taille () obtenant la quantité. Lorsque vous l'utilisez, vous devez faire attention à la remplacement des méthodes Equals () et HashCode () pour les classes personnalisées. Convient pour la déduplication, les scénarios de recherche rapide et de collecte.

Jun 29, 2025 am 01:30 AM
Structure de données hashset
Quel est le cadre des collections Java?

Quel est le cadre des collections Java?

Le Framework Java Collection (JCF) est un ensemble de classes et d'interfaces pour stocker et manipuler les collections de données, fournissant un moyen unifié et efficace de traiter les données de base. Il comprend principalement trois interfaces de base: 1. Interface de collection, qui dérive la liste, le set et la file d'attente. La liste est une collection ordonnée et reproductible. Les implémentations communes incluent ArrayList et LinkedList; 2.Set est une collection d'éléments non répétés, tels que Hashset et Treeset; 3.MAP est utilisé pour stocker les paires de valeurs clés, et les implémentations courantes incluent HashMap et Treemap. Les classes d'implémentation sont sélectionnées en fonction de différents scénarios, tels que l'accès fréquent à ArrayList, insérer et supprimer plusieurs utilisations LinkedList, allez à

Jun 29, 2025 am 01:29 AM
Collection Java

Outils chauds Tags

Undress AI Tool

Undress AI Tool

Images de déshabillage gratuites

Undresser.AI Undress

Undresser.AI Undress

Application basée sur l'IA pour créer des photos de nu réalistes

AI Clothes Remover

AI Clothes Remover

Outil d'IA en ligne pour supprimer les vêtements des photos.

Clothoff.io

Clothoff.io

Dissolvant de vêtements AI

Video Face Swap

Video Face Swap

échangez les visages dans n'importe quelle vidéo sans effort grace à notre outil d'échange de visage AI entièrement gratuit?!

Article chaud

Guide de construction d'Agnes Tachyon | Un joli Musume Derby
2 Il y a quelques semaines By Jack chen
Oguri Cap Build Guide | Un joli Musume Derby
2 Il y a quelques semaines By Jack chen
Dune: Awakening - Planétologue avancé Procédure pas à pas
4 Il y a quelques semaines By Jack chen
Péx: comment raviver les joueurs
3 Il y a quelques semaines By DDD

Outils chauds

Collection de bibliothèques d'exécution vc9-vc14 (32 + 64 bits) (lien ci-dessous)

Collection de bibliothèques d'exécution vc9-vc14 (32 + 64 bits) (lien ci-dessous)

Téléchargez la collection de bibliothèques d'exécution requises pour l'installation de phpStudy

VC9 32 bits

VC9 32 bits

Bibliothèque d'exécution de l'environnement d'installation intégré VC9 32 bits phpstudy

Version complète de la bo?te à outils du programmeur PHP

Version complète de la bo?te à outils du programmeur PHP

Programmer Toolbox v1.0 Environnement intégré PHP

VC11 32 bits

VC11 32 bits

Bibliothèque d'exécution de l'environnement d'installation intégré VC11 phpstudy 32 bits

SublimeText3 version chinoise

SublimeText3 version chinoise

Version chinoise, très simple à utiliser